Output 39384ade6c68a62e6f7838e098f6d42e965f34011ece7029d6b0ee23bde278d3:1

value
2535040
script pubkey
OP_0 OP_PUSHBYTES_20 66852af3b5539f0b5bab1e530217e7a5c1971408
address
ltc1qv6zj4ua42w0skkatrefsy9l85hqew9qg56z2x0
transaction
39384ade6c68a62e6f7838e098f6d42e965f34011ece7029d6b0ee23bde278d3
spent
true